An example of new technology in the engineering field is artificial intelligence and machine learning. In recent years, numerous engineering businesses have actually been leveraging AI for a variety of applications, like generative product design, predictive maintenance and demand forecasting. Furthermore, another essential trend in engineering is the growth of 3D printing. In the engineering industry, 3D printing has been used to create prototypes with complex geometries and structures in a much quicker way. If engineers were to design and make these structures using traditional techniques, it would certainly take a substantially longer quantity of time and there are certain to be a lot more challenging obstacles throughout the process.

For instance, one of the greatest changes in the engineering industry is the widespread adoption of robotics. So far robotics have actually substantially influenced numerous areas of the engineering industry; robot-controlled production lines have automated the manufacturing procedure, checked items for quality assurance measures, performed handling jobs in factories and warehouses, and accomplished different building tasks. These high-performance, advanced and innovative robotics are not just there to speed up basic tasks, but they are also there to collaborate alongside engineers in numerous projects.
